Mental Health Clinician I

4 months ago


Cortland, United States Hillside Family of Agencies Full time

A $5,000 sign-on bonus is available for Clinician positions supporting our Youth ACT program in Cortland & Chenango counties

The Clinician is responsible to work as part of an interdisciplinary team, meeting the needs of youth and families in the Cortland and Chenango County area. This position requires a license in a mental health related area and experience working with youth with significant mental health needs, in order to help them remain safe and successful in their home, school and community. Some evening and weekend hours required and must provide on call coverage on a rotating basis with other team members.

Responsibilities:

+ Demonstrate ability to diagnose and treat children/youth and families

+ Provide individual and group therapy, including structured and process groups, within a variety of settings, based on group/client needs and Clinician credentials

+ Depending on level of experience, provide clinical consultation and training to staff

+ Act as the primary contact for the service plan with the ability to expertly and succinctly communicate at all levels both verbally and in writing.

Requirements:

+ Minimum of a Master's degree in Social Work or clinically related field

+ Must be licensed or permit eligible upon hire

+ Thorough knowledge of services provided, well developed advocacy skills, knowledge and understanding of payment processes for services

+ Must have a valid driver's license and meet agency driving standards

Consistent with state professional licensing laws, additional requirements may apply:

+ Licensed Clinical Social Worker

+ Licensed Master Social Worker

+ Licensed Marriage and Family Therapist

+ Licensed Psychologist

+ Licensed Mental Health Counselor

+ Licensed Creative Arts Therapist

$ 51,480.00 Minimum Rate per year, $ 75,842.00 Maximum Rate per year, based on experience.
